Ah, Japril. The romance that started in calamity—never forget when April (Sarah Drew) left her fiancé standing at the altar to run off with Jackson (Jesse Williams)—and ended in tragedy. After eloping and discovering she was pregnant, the new couple discovered that their unborn child had a fatal condition, requiring April to give birth to their stillborn son, Samuel. They divorced in season 11, though a one-night stand brought a daughter, Harriet, in season 12. By the time Drew left the series in season 14, she was reunited with jilted beau Matthew (Justin Bruening), spontaneously marrying him with Jackson’s blessing.

However, Japril fans were given some home as April returned to Grey’s in season 17 to help wrap up Jackson’s journey. Specifically, after Jackson decided to move to Boston to lead the foundation in its fight for racial equity, a newly single April made the decision to move to the east coast with their daughter Harriet—leaving hope that these two may reunite in the future.

And, in the season 18 finale, the Grey’s creative team confirmed that Japril romantically reunited as they had the two doctors kiss in the episode.
